The International Olympic Committee announced Sunday that American gymnast Jordan Chiles must return her bronze medal after it was deemed her coach's score appeal was filed four seconds too late. Romania's Ana Barbosu is now the official third-place finisher with Chiles in fifth. Chiles is the first athlete to be stripped of an Olympic medal due to a judging error. All other cases were for doping or rule-breaking.
Team USA men's water polo needed a flawless shootout performance to defeat Hungary 11-8 for the bronze medal on Sunday. Serbia defeated Croatia 13-11 for the gold.

Denmark men's handball won its third consecutive Olympic gold on Sunday, defeating Germany 39-26. Mathias Gidsel led the team with 11 goals. Spain won the bronze-medal match 23-22 over Slovenia.

1. Women's basketball wins eighth straight gold
It was the tightest game the U.S. women had to play the entire time they were in Paris, but ultimately A'ja Wilson and Co. got the job done, defeating France 67-66. Team USA has now won eight straight golds and has not lost an Olympic game in 61 tries. Only South Korea has a longer Olympic team streak with 10 straight golds in archery.

2. Women's volleyball wins fifth straight Olympic medal
While it wasn't the color they wanted, the women of Team USA still kept their Olympic medal streak alive after falling to Italy in straight sets and earning silver on Sunday. The Americans haven't finished off the podium since the 2004 Games in Athens.
3. U.S. cyclist takes gold in women's omnium
Jennifer Valente successfully defended her Tokyo gold medal on Sunday. The four-discipline event saw Valente finish 15 points ahead of her nearest competitor after they failed to score anything in Sunday's point race.
The Netherlands' Sifan Hassan won the women's marathon Sunday, marking the end of an incredible Paris Games for her. Hassan also earned bronze in both the women's 10km and 5km races on the track earlier this week. She was the first athlete to attempt the Olympic treble in 40 years and only the second to medal in all three events. Czechia's Emil Zatopek won triple golds at the 1952 Helsinki Games.
